BYU Rugby officially announced its much-anticipated 2013 Spring 15′s schedule today.

“This year’s schedule really breaks new ground for us in terms of difficulty,” said Head Rugby Coach David Smyth. “I can’t remember a season that even approaches this one for the number of challenging fixtures it offers.”

The reigning Collegiate National Champions will play four matches with former “Super League” or Division 1 men’s teams, one of those being the Champions’ Challenge between the previous year’s Super League Champion, New York Athletic Club, and the nation’s top college team, BYU.

The Cougars will also play its traditional Wasatch Cup rivalry contests in a new, home-and-home format with the University of Utah, a perennial top-5 college team.

The regular-season schedule will feature a selection of quality teams from Utah, California and Colorado. Continuing the highly regarded broadcast schedule begun last season, all home games will be produced by BYU Rugby and webcast to the team’s fans around the world.

As previously announced, BYU will finish its season by participating in the Varsity Cup, competing with such storied rugby clubs as Utah, Air Force, Navy, Dartmouth, Notre Dame, California and UCLA for collegiate rugby supremacy.

Of the prior 33 collegiate national championships 31 have been won by Varsity Cup teams making it the premier post-season invitational collegiate rugby championship.

Having graduated 15 players from last year’s roster the Cougars will marshal themselves behind the leadership of Senior All Americans No. 8 Ryan Roundy and Prop Ray Forrester.

Having graduated the halfback pairing that led the Cougars to the 2009 and 2012 National Championships in Dylan Lubbe and Shaun Davies, youngsters Luke Mocke, John Linnehan and the seasoned Inoke Funaki will hope to operate the high-octane BYU scoring machine.

Other returners of note are All American Center Seki Kofe, Wing Will Taylor, All American Lock/Flanker TJ Allred and Fullback Ryan Blaser who recently returned from an LDS mission.

The BYU Reserve Grade squad will be competing in the newly-formed Utah Collegiate Rugby Conference (UCRC) against top teams from colleges and universities in Utah and Idaho including Utah Valley University, Snow College, Dixie State Univ., Idaho State Univ., Weber State College, Utah State Univ., Southern Utah Univ., Salt Lake Community College and the University of Utah Reserve Grade teams.

The Cougars report this weekend for a team mini-camp and then start their 2013 campaign the weekend of Jan 11th and 12th in Mesquite, NV with the UCRC Red Rock Tournament where BYU will play Idaho State and the Utah 2nd XV.
